dgroer: I don't believe what you posted is correct.
The PTS window is supposed to open sometime
this fall. In fact, it might be earlier than November!

But the opening of the PTS window & the start of
actual PTS production are NOT simultaneous events.
After the PTS window officially opens, dealers will
put in their request for .2 gt3 allocations & try to
get one of the coveted PTS slots for their customers.
Once PAG (via the PCNA order computers) picks the
few lucky winners of the limited PTS slots for this
.2 991 gt3 model (how that is decided is still
a big mystery although it helps to be among
the first to request it on the first hour when
the PTS window opens - so caveat lector
),
PAG will then request a color selection from their
approved PTS list from those lucky enough to
have been selected for PTS on this desirable
gt model. PAG then order the PTS paint from
their suppliers & set the wheels in motion for
the eventual production of this PTS vehicle
MONTHS later!

At a minimum, it takes 3 months from date
of a confirmed PTS order to actual production
of said PTS vehicle ON the assembly lines in
Zuffenhausen.


And that is a best case scenario! PAG might decide
to bunch up most (or all) PTS orders for the .2 991
gt3 & build them in late Spring - say March or April
of 2018. So the earliest a normal client can expect
to see his PTS .2 gt3 in production is THREE months
from the confirmation of his PTS slot in the PAG order
books! And that process will not even start until PAG
opens the PTS window for this model. Capisci?

So don't let anyone confuse the opening of the PTS
window with the start of PTS production on this model.
The two are quite separate matters & events!
